That newspaper has Norman's details wrong. He was a Flying Officer, and was a member of the RNZAF. He served as a navigator in Coastal Command Wellingtons at the very end of the war.

RIP From Colin Hanson’s By Such Deeds – Honours and awards in the Royal New Zealand Air Force, 1923 – 1999 : CLAYDON, Flying Officer Arthur George, mid.
NZ412046 & 131603; Born Christchurch, 17 Sep 1922; RNZAF 24 Mar 1941 to 14 Feb 1945, Res. 13 Jun 1950 to 18 Sep 1977; Pilot. Citation Mention in Despatches (10 Jul 1945): For outstanding service in the Pacific during three tours of duty with 15 Sqn RNZAF (Kittyhawk/Corsair). Brother of Wg Cdr J R Claydon, below. Died Mapua, 8 Mar 1996. CLAYDON, Wing Commander John Richard, AFC, (Polar Medal). NZ36113 & 70111; Born Sumner, Christchurch, 12 Feb 1917; NZ Army TF, 16th Mtd Bty 1934 to 1936; RNZAF 4 Nov 1936 to 9 Dec 1965, Res. to 13 Feb 1973; Fitter II, then Pilot. Hon Aide-de-Camp to HE the Governor-General 9 Nov 1963 to 8 Nov 1964. Polar Medal (22 May 1958): In recognition of his services as a member of the Commonwealth Trans-Antarctic Expedition. Weddell Sea, 15 Oct 1955 to Ross Sea, 15 Mar 1958. Citation Air Force Cross (QB1958): Awarded the Air Force Cross for distinguished services as Officer Commanding the RNZAF air support element of the Commonwealth Trans-Antarctic Expedition, April 1956 to March 1958.
Served three tours in the Pacific with 14 Sqn (Corsair). Brother of Fg Off A G Claydon, above. Errol

Sad to see John Claydon's passing. A nice person and a wonderful RNZAF history. John was a family friend - a fishing, hunting and flying buddy of my dad - and I remember as a kid being super impressed with his stories. He enlisted back in about 1936 ( with another interesting fellow - Jack Hardy from Blenheim ) and served as an airman at Wigram including a stint 'picking up rocks' at Birdlings Flat for his ( incorrect as it turned out ) involvement in a fatal crash. He subsequently became a pilot and served on Corsairs in the Pacific ( no kills he said, but lots of Japs bombed ) and then in J Force in Japan post war, also on Corsairs. He was also the senior pilot on the 1957 Trans Antartic Crossing and served in the RNZAF up thru 1965 I believe. A great hunter, fisherman and mountain climber as well.
